本篇文章给大家谈谈鸿蒙系统学习,以及鸿蒙自学对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
学习鸿蒙系统App开发需要掌握以下技能,结合开发原理与工具特性可分为基础能力、语言与工具、进阶知识、实践方法四个维度:基础能力计算机基础知识 面向对象编程(OOP):理解类、对象、继承、多态等核心概念,这是使用Java、JS等语言开发的基础。
总之,开发一个纯血鸿蒙版APP需要掌握多方面的技能,包括鸿蒙操作系统基础、开发环境搭建、开发语言与框架、项目创建与代码编写、构建调试与测试以及发布与维护等。通过不断学习和实践,你可以逐步掌握这些技能,并开发出高质量的鸿蒙APP。
要学习鸿蒙系统开发,需要掌握以下技能:扎实的计算机基础知识:面向对象编程:理解面向对象编程的概念,如类、对象、继承、多态等。操作系统原理:了解操作系统的基本功能和结构,以及进程管理、内存管理、文件系统等核心概念。计算机网络:掌握计算机网络的基础知识,包括TCP/IP协议栈、网络通信原理等。
iOS开发者转行鸿蒙需学习鸿蒙开发基础知识、UI开发、应用开发、分布式技术。前端开发者转行鸿蒙需了解鸿蒙系统、开发环境、基础知识、UI开发、应用开发、分布式技术。后端开发者转行鸿蒙需了解鸿蒙系统、编程语言与基础技能、开发框架和API、项目与应用开发、分布式技术与设备协同。
1、华为MatePad 15系列有学习系统,且不同版本针对学习场景进行了深度优化,具体功能如下:2023款与2024款柔光版:教育中心与华为笔记为核心2023款和2024款柔光版均搭载了HarmonyOS系统,并围绕学习需求开发了专属功能。教育中心:针对不同年龄段学生定制专属学习空间,提供分龄化内容推荐。
2、是的,华为15平板自带学习功能。华为有多款15英寸平板,以2024年发布的华为MatePad 15和华为智选Hi MatePad 15为例,均具备学习功能。华为MatePad 15得益于HarmonyOS 2系统,有智慧交互、教育中心、华为笔记三大契合学习需求的能力。
3、华为MatePad 15于10月30日正式发布并开售,主打健康学习功能,成为新一代学习好伙伴。以下是其核心亮点:高刷护眼柔光屏采用防眩纳米蚀刻技术,减少外界光线干扰,屏幕光线更柔和,长时间观看不易疲劳。通过莱茵TüV硬件级低蓝光、无频闪、无反射认证及SGS低视觉疲劳认证,全方位保护视力。
4、华为MatePad 15 2024标准款在2024年10月30日发布,定位学习、娱乐、办公平板,搭载HarmonyOS 2系统,核心配置覆盖屏幕、性能、影像、续航四大方面。
5、HUAWEI MatePad 15搭载了最新的HarmonyOS 2系统,该系统为平板提供了强大的智慧学习功能。通过自由多窗、智慧分屏、AI字幕和文件管理等功能,用户可以更加高效地进行学习。自由多窗:支持同时开启多个窗口,用户可以边查资料边记录笔记,大大提高了学习效率。
1、综上所述,零基础小白可以学习鸿蒙开发。通过深入了解鸿蒙系统的技术优势和市场前景,制定明确的学习计划和路线,利用官方文档、教程以及在线学习平台等资源进行学习,你可以逐步掌握鸿蒙开发技能,并在未来的技术领域中拥有更多的发展机会。记住,站在风口上,掌握先进技术的人才能飞得更高更远。
2、对于鸿蒙系统的争议,我认为需要理性看待。首先,我们不能否认鸿蒙系统在技术上的进步和贡献。鸿蒙系统对安卓的不合理之处进行了大量改造,并丰富了很多功能,基本实现了华为生态内的互联。这些都是值得肯定和骄傲的。然而,我们也不能忽视鸿蒙系统在宣传上可能存在的问题。
3、鸿蒙应用开发主要使用Java或JavaScript(通过ArkUI框架)。零基础学习者应先掌握Java或JavaScript基础语法,理解面向对象编程思想,为后续学习鸿蒙API和框架打下基础。鸿蒙开发核心知识 ArkUI框架 ArkUI是鸿蒙系统的前端框架,支持声明式UI编程(类似Flutter)和类Web开发方式(使用JS/TS+eTS语言)。
4、自学鸿蒙编程对于初学者来说是一项挑战,但也充满机遇。首先,你需要熟悉鸿蒙操作系统及其开发平台的基本概念和特点,比如鸿蒙的应用场景、技术架构、开发工具和开发语言等。其次,掌握基本的编程知识和技能是必要的,这包括计算机编程语言、开发环境和工具、数据结构和算法等。
5、鸿蒙ArkTS语言对零基础者来说不算特别难学。以下是针对零基础者学习鸿蒙ArkTS语言的详细分析:ArkTS语言简介ArkTS是HarmonyOS(鸿蒙操作系统)优选的主力应用开发语言。它是在TypeScript(简称TS)生态基础上做了进一步扩展,继承了TS的所有特性,是TS的超集。
1、鸿蒙自学渠道主要有官方文档、在线课程平台、开源项目和书籍教程几种。官方文档华为官方提供了非常全面且详细的鸿蒙开发文档。在华为开发者联盟官网,开发者可以找到从入门到高级的各种教程。
2、参加鸿蒙开发者大会:这是获取鸿蒙最新技术和趋势信息的重要途径。参加培训课程或在线教程:系统学习鸿蒙操作系统的开发知识,为实际开发打下基础。注册成为鸿蒙开发者:在鸿蒙开发者官网完成注册流程,成为鸿蒙开发者社区的一员。
3、下载鸿蒙ROM:找到适用于你手机型号的鸿蒙ROM,并确保其来源可靠。非官方或未经验证的ROM可能会导致手机出现问题。刷机操作:将下载好的鸿蒙ROM刷入手机中。这一过程需要使用特定的刷机工具和软件,并按照相应的教程进行操作。刷机过程中可能出现各种意外情况,如刷机失败、手机无法启动等。
4、学习如何搭建和配置鸿蒙的开发环境,包括安装SDK、设置开发工具等。鸿蒙应用开发基础 掌握鸿蒙应用的界面设计、用户交互、数据存储等基本模块。鸿蒙系统中的分布式技术 深入了解鸿蒙的分布式技术,实现多设备协同工作。性能优化与调试技巧 学习如何对鸿蒙应用进行性能优化和调试,确保应用在各种设备上的流畅运行。
5、下载鸿蒙系统升级包 需要前往华为官方网站或者官方应用商店下载对应的鸿蒙系统升级包、在确认自己的手机型号支持鸿蒙系统后。以避免安全风险、确保下载的升级包是来自官方渠道。备份手机数据 以免在升级过程中数据丢失、升级系统前务必备份手机中的重要数据。可以通过连接电脑或使用云存储等方式进行备份。
1、模拟器与真机调试:掌握鸿蒙模拟器使用,以及通过HDC工具连接真机测试。版本控制:使用Git管理代码,协作开发时需掌握分支、合并等操作。前端技术(可选)HTML5/CSS/JS:若开发Web应用或混合应用,需掌握前端三件套,鸿蒙的Web组件支持此类技术栈。
2、ArkTS语言:基于TypeScript的ArkTS语言是鸿蒙APP开发的主要语言,需要熟练掌握其语法、数据类型、函数、类等基本概念和用法。鸿蒙框架:了解鸿蒙框架的组件化开发模式,包括页面布局、组件属性、事件处理等,以及如何利用框架提供的API进行功能开发。
3、要学习鸿蒙系统开发,需要掌握以下技能:扎实的计算机基础知识:面向对象编程:理解面向对象编程的概念,如类、对象、继承、多态等。操作系统原理:了解操作系统的基本功能和结构,以及进程管理、内存管理、文件系统等核心概念。计算机网络:掌握计算机网络的基础知识,包括TCP/IP协议栈、网络通信原理等。
4、iOS开发者转行鸿蒙需学习鸿蒙开发基础知识、UI开发、应用开发、分布式技术。前端开发者转行鸿蒙需了解鸿蒙系统、开发环境、基础知识、UI开发、应用开发、分布式技术。后端开发者转行鸿蒙需了解鸿蒙系统、编程语言与基础技能、开发框架和API、项目与应用开发、分布式技术与设备协同。
鸿蒙系统学习的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于鸿蒙自学、鸿蒙系统学习的信息别忘了在本站进行查找喔。